Parents’ learning in family literacy programming: Findings from a four-year, mixed-methods evaluation

Authors

Abstract

This paper reports findings from a mixed-methods evaluation of five family literacy programs in Philadelphia, mainly serving immigrant mothers. The paper focuses on parents' educational, personal, social, and parenting outcomes.
